Just getting around to featuring another of my US Sephora purchases here and this is the Dr Jart BB Bounce Beauty Balm. It’s a skin base product of the cushion foundation ilk! There was lots and lots of chat about cushions a few months ago, but I am not sure if everyone is still as excited about them now?

I have got a lot of base products and I like lots of them for different reasons. I like this one because I love the coverage which is medium to full but with a relatively natural finish. I find it especially good on my enlarged pores (which I hate!!) and the finish is soft matte and buildable.

But back to the product itself. As I said, it is in the style of the cushion foundations but doesn’t have any actual sponge like the Lancome Miracle cushion or the KIKO version, both of which I like. This format is more of a thicker, creamier consistency contained by a mesh cover that allows the product to dispense.

It has the same kind of sponge, however, as the other cushions I have seen.

I like this because for my skin, it takes minimal powdering and it’s great for touching up.
It’s not my favourite base because it’s not as radiant as I’d like to be, but it’s certainly something I’d like in my handbag for touch ups on the go.
I love that it has SPF30 and anti-ageing properties including hydrolyzed collagen and pomegranate extract to firm and tighten. It also has grapeseed oil and arbutin to brighten and hydrate and it certainly feels hydrating without making my skin shiny.
You can find Dr Jart BB Bounce Beauty Balm at Sephora in the US. I paid 48$. It isn’t available in the UK but you can order it from the Amazon Luxury Beauty site HERE. I price tag is very high, however, at over £62.
